In the reading Grid Essay, they said, “What we want is to achieve as much perfection as possible, to arrange our information in a meaningful, clear and attractive way for our users” (http://eyelearn.org/ma-stu-gallery/gridEssay-2013/stavros/). The Grid is a method used in design to make the overall composition look clean and clear. This essay talks about what it is, why it is used, and how they are used today. We want to be able to create a great user experience that in the end will make a design successful.

What is the Grid and why is it important? Many new designers just throw things together to whatver they think looks good. Sometimes it works and other times it does not work at all, it ends up looking like a complete mess. Having a Grid makes things look more organized and it is easier to view for the viewers. The Grid helps with alignment and makes the overall composition look organized. I think this paper is important because it is a guideline for designers who are just starting, and it is a great tool for even professionals use.

A few of examples that this story gives us to why using a grid is essential is because it saves time and money, “it is for simpler design with visual balance, for a guided user experience, for great user experience, and for easier maintenance of a webiste”. Using the grid is very beneficial and this story explains why pretty well. I don’t see any drawbacks, one might say limited freedom to be creative, but I think there is definitely ways of still being creative with the use of a grid. The grid is just a tool to help a designer have a clean layout to hatever design they are doing.
